Q: Is 971,584 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 971,584 is a composite number.

Why is 971,584 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 971,584 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 17 19 32 34 38 47 64 68 76 94 136 152 188 272 304 323 376 544 608 646 752 799 893 1,088 1,216 1,292 1,504 1,598 1,786 2,584 3,008 3,196 3,572 5,168 6,392 7,144 10,336 12,784 14,288 15,181 20,672 25,568 28,576 30,362 51,136 57,152 60,724 121,448 242,896 485,792 and 971,584, with no remainder.

Since 971,584 cannot be divided by just 1 and 971,584, it is a composite number.
